About Southwest Baptist University
Set in the Missouri Ozarks, Southwest Baptist University blends faith-informed learning with a friendly small-town feel. The university is known for strong teaching across health and human services, business, education, arts and sciences, and technology fields, with professors who know students by name. Campus resources include a central library, collaborative labs and studios, well-kept residence halls, a fitness and recreation center, and student services like advising, tutoring, counseling, and spiritual life support.
Student life leans active and community-minded. You'll find student organizations, music and theatre, intramurals, outdoor rec, and regular service opportunities. The campus culture feels close-knit, reflective, and welcoming, with chapel gatherings and campus-wide service traditions anchoring the year. It's the kind of place where a hello turns into a conversation. Career preparation shows up in internships, practicums, and real-world projects, plus ties to regional employers. Bolivar adds coffee shops, local events, and quick access to lakes and trails.

Academic Programs & Fields of Study
Southwest Baptist University (SBU) offers 41 degree programs across 19 major academic fields, graduating approximately 612 students annually. The most popular fields by graduate volume are Health (4 programs, 236 graduates), Education (9 programs, 163 graduates), Business (5 programs, 51 graduates), Kinesiology (2 programs, 41 graduates) and Psychology (1 programs, 34 graduates). How much does it cost to attend Southwest Baptist University (SBU)?
The annual tuition at Southwest Baptist University (SBU) is $28,320 for in-state students. When including room and board, books, and other expenses, the total estimated cost is approximately $40,772 for in-state students. Additional costs include room and board $8,952 (on) / $7,884 (off) and books and supplies $1,500.
Data based on IPEDS program completions for 2022-2023 academic year. Tuition and cost estimates are approximate and may not include all fees, personal expenses, or transportation costs.

What is the acceptance rate for Southwest Baptist University?
Southwest Baptist University (SBU) has an 99.7% acceptance rate and a 25.6% yield rate, making it moderately selective.
Admission statistics breakdown:
- Total applicants: 1,057
- Students admitted: 1,054
- Students enrolled: 270
Data based on IPEDS for 2022-2023 academic year. Admission statistics may vary by program and application cycle.
What financial aid and scholarships are available at Southwest Baptist University?
Southwest Baptist University (SBU) provides financial aid to 15% of first-time, full-time students, with average grants of $18,334 and average loans of $8,802.
Average financial aid amounts by type:
- Pell grants: $5,106
- State/Local grants: $4,713
- Institutional grants: $18,222
- Federal loans: $7,132
The university supports 255 students with grants and 138 students with loans annually.
Data based on IPEDS for 2022-2023 academic year. Financial aid amounts and percentages may vary by program, enrollment status, and individual circumstances.
What is the average salary for Southwest Baptist University graduates?
Southwest Baptist University (SBU) graduates earn a median salary of $38,855 after 6 years and $43,112 after 10 years.
The salary range 10 years after graduation spans from $28,512 (25th percentile) to $67,324 (75th percentile).
Data based on IPEDS for 2022-2023 academic year. Salary data reflects graduates who received federal financial aid (approximately 60% of all graduates). Actual earnings may vary significantly based on program, location, and individual circumstances.
